Boxed Beef Higher

Livestock AM Outlook

Demand for Choice beef to fill orders for upcoming holidays pushed Choice boxed beef higher Tuesday. For over the past month, the most expensive cut, Choice rib sections have been the driver behind the move higher in beef and cattle prices.

Pork carcass lost 2.55 on Tuesday with all primal cuts lower except loins up 6 cents. Bellies have been a big loser this week first breaking $100 and Tuesday falling to $88.43.  Hams that have been much stronger than loins settled Tuesday at 79.39 with loins 72.86 coming closer to even the spread.
